I have compiled everything I know (and everything you know, too) about wormholes to include four different threads originated by me totaling more than 50,000 hits. All threads were revamped and clarified as well as spell checked. All work with the guide and the facts to include verification, editing and posting is my own except where credit is given. The guide has a linked Table of Contents as well as some illustrations.


  • The purpose of this guide is to take players who know little or nothing about Wormholes (also referred to as W-spaces and holes) or POS setup and defense to the point of being able to select, move in and stay in their Wspace.

  • Wormhole tactics will also be covered and will include information on how to take advantage of your island among the stars. It will not cover full explanations on how the game mechanics allow or will not allow certain things to happen as that would make the guide too vague or bloated to be useful.

  • It is not the intent of this guide to explain all the details about the numerous menus and submenus of POSs themselves but rather the strengths and weaknesses of various POS modules and why they work or do not work for wormholes.

  • This guide will work for any wormhole class, but it is generally written for a Class 4 Wspace or higher. There is always more than one way to skin a cat with Eve, but if you follow this guide to the letter your chances of success are about as good as it can be with any class of wormhole.

  • There are also multiple ways to colonize a wormhole. This guide will cover both transient and long term stays as well as raiding setups.

  • The majority of this guide is from my own experience from running a wormhole-based corporation in a Class 5 (Fusion Industries and The Hole Patrol). There is also a good portion that was derived from numerous other players and they have my full thanks and appreciation.

Found one small imperfection a while back and forgot to mention it until now..

page 61.. 7. Only a ship that can FIT a Covert Ops Cynosural Generator module can jump through one. Capital ships can NOT lock onto one.

T3's with a covert subsystem can jump and can't fit a covert cyno. And I'm assuming you're referring to a black ops bridge. Only a black ops itself can actually jump to one.

Can I add a small tactic for POS setup?

This was a technique used to stop cloaking ships from being able to warp to your POS and just observe it to know its defenses better.

I was in a WH roam scouting around for a group when I found a POS and decided to warp in from a planet. The corp who set the POS up setup small anchored cans at varying distances on a vector facing each planet in the WH. When I came out of warp I was basically forced out of cloak and the POS guns started to lock me. I got out fast and the danger wasn't immense to me, but I really couldn't get much of a hold on exactly what defenses they had. I was able to find a route via a safe spot to get a safe look, but if my ship hadn't been faster I may have lost it. or taken some good hits.

Its not perfect, but considering small anchorable cans are dirt cheap and essentially take up no cargo room since you can fill them with fuel when transporting them. It seemed very effective at scaring the crap out of me and There was a wreck by one can hinting that it actually scored an easy kill.
